Responsibilities

JOB SUMMARY

Reports to Production Manager and is responsible for directing the activities of shift production personnel in a safe and efficient manner for the desired quality and quantity of work. Ensures compliance with all safety, food safety, quality, production and Company standards and procedures.

  • Ensures all employees are aware, trained and adhere to safe work practices and holding associates accountable to the PPE policy.
  • Promptly reports any first-aid, injury, liquid or resin spill, etc.
  • Leads the 6:50 a.m. or p.m. Pre shift meetings.
  • Ensures relevant information is disseminated to all employees on his/her shift utilizing the daily messages and Tool Box meeting and any other form of communication pertinent needing relayed to employees.
  • Directs all shift personnel to achieve safety, quality, cost and delivery objectives.
  • Holds all employees accountable to the established standards and expectations of all safety, food safety, quality, production and Company standards and procedures.
  • Leads and actively participates with shift in creation and implementation of continuous improvement plans and activities.
  • Maintains shifts adherence to all 5S, housekeeping standards and policies.
  • Ensures completion of all required quality testing and set up procedures including First Piece Inspections and Daily Walk-Through form.
  • Accurately completes any Quality Hold documentation prior to end of shift and gives copies to appropriate personnel.
  • Promptly reports maintenance and safety issues and generates the required maintenance work orders.
  • Recommends the hiring, discipline and termination of shift personnel.
  • Completes evaluation and performance reviews of shift personnel.
  • Responsible for the training, cross training and completion of documentation of all personnel.
  • Ensures Food Safety Good Manufacturing Practices and Quality System processes are maintained.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in a related field or minimum of 5 years manufacturing experience, preferably in an extrusion/converting environment with a minimum of 2 years of experience in a leadership role.
  • Experience with food safety standards
  • Experience with Lock out/tag out and understanding of general safe work practices
  • Demonstrates strong written and verbal communication skills. Should be able to effectively address large groups of employees.
  • Strong leadership skills with an ability to direct, coach and motivate others effectively.
  • Must be able to work effectively with cross-functional teams to meet common goals and achieve continuous improvement objectives.
  • Moderate to strong computer skills. Able to use Word, Excel, Access, Outlook, etc. to read and generate reports, charts, production data, etc.
